With it’s 13th edition on the way, Nashik is bringing in the SulaFest on the 1st and 2nd of February.

India’s biggest vineyard festival is going to be exactly what we expect from a great music festival. A refreshing line-up of musicians from around the world, great wine experiences to complement the mood, an ambiance that gives us a stunning backdrop of rolling hills and the tranquil of the Gangapur Lake; you can be rest assured that SulaFest will guarantee merry times ahead.

The musical acts for this edition include the popular Dutch-New Zealand trio, My Baby, who will be performing some of their best hypnotic dance mixes. Adding to the mix tape is The Local Train with a mash up of their very famous Hindi rock tracks. These guys are one of the hottest artists in the Indian circuit today. Doctor Dru – one of the key proponents of the contemporary house movement, French Hip-Hop/Soul group Electrophazz, Italian Funk & Soul group Rumba De Bodas, 21st century reggae artist Jah Sun & the Rising Tide, Indian live favorites Voctronica, When Chai Met Toast, Kohra, The Spindoctor are few more artists who will be making their presence felt on the two stages at the SulaFest.

The highlights – British Chart-toppers, HOT CHIP, will be making their India debut. The duo best known for spinning some of Bollywood’s most iconic songs over the past decade, Salim-Sulaiman, will also be headlining the festival.

Get in touch with the wine connoisseur in you with a few lessons and games conducted by master winemakers. For a truly wholesome experience, you can join the yoga and cycling sessions during the day and camp under the stars all night. Apart from this there are a host of activities to keep you busy and entertained through the entirety of the two day.

But here is what really counts. For every ticket sold, Sula Vineyards will plant a tree on your behalf, making it one of India’s most sustainable music festivals.
